Burkina Faso Frees 11 Nigerian Air Force Pilots After Diplomatic Intervention

Burkina Faso has released 11 Nigerian Air Force pilots and crew members following the intervention of the Nigerian government. The release came after high-level diplomatic efforts led by Nigerian Foreign Affairs Minister Yusuf Tuggar in Ouagadougou.
The Nigerian delegation engaged with Burkina Faso's President Ibrahim Traoré and senior officials to resolve the matter peacefully through dialogue. This move aims to de-escalate tensions and strengthen mutual understanding between the two West African nations, emphasizing the commitment to regional security cooperation.
